Evaluating Windwood Assisted Living for Your Needs

When exploring senior living options, finding the right fit can be challenging. For those seeking a personalized care experience in Candler, North Carolina, Windwood Assisted Living emerges as an intimate and affordable choice. With its small capacity of merely 12 residents, Windwood provides a distinctive setting that fosters a genuine sense of community and personal attention—a stark contrast to larger, more impersonal facilities. According to A Place for Mom, residents reap the benefits of this rural yet conveniently located setting near Asheville, making it an ideal option for seniors who value tranquility along with personalized care.

Accommodations & Pricing at Windwood Assisted Living

Windwood offers various room types, including one-bedroom, private, and semi-private accommodations. Families interested in these options are encouraged to request specific pricing directly from the facility. The affordability of Windwood becomes evident when compared to typical nursing home costs in the region, where expenses can escalate to approximately $8,669 per month for semi-private rooms. This cost-effectiveness underscores Windwood’s attractiveness for budget-conscious families. More detailed comparisons can be found through Senior Care Authority.

FAQ

What services does Windwood Assisted Living offer in Candler, NC?

Windwood Assisted Living provides a comprehensive range of services to support seniors' daily living. These include assistance with daily tasks, medication management, and meal preparation. The facility also offers engaging social activities designed to enhance mental and emotional well-being, creating a holistic living experience for its residents.

How much does Windwood Assisted Living cost per month in North Carolina?

While specific pricing must be requested directly from the facility, Windwood Assisted Living is considered affordable compared to regional nursing home costs. Nursing home expenses in the area can reach approximately $8,669 per month for semi-private rooms, making Windwood a more cost-effective option for families seeking quality care.

What is the difference between Windwood Assisted Living and other senior living facilities in Buncombe County?

Windwood Assisted Living stands out with its intimate setting, housing only 12 residents. This small capacity allows for a boutique approach with a low resident-to-staff ratio, enabling caregivers to provide highly personalized and adaptive care. Unlike larger, more impersonal facilities, Windwood fosters a close-knit community and individual attention that supports residents’ emotional and social well-being.
